I was visiting bangkok with elderly parents and wanted to book a suite as it would be easy for them to move around, have some space. I wanted an indian restaurant nearby too just incase i couldnt find alternatives. When i made a booking, i couldn’t find any other rooms in the hotel, so i ended up booking 2 one bedroom suites for 3 people. Having stayed at multiple hotels across Thailand, there were certain expectations. The lobby was disappointing, nothing like the usual hotels. We went up to the room and it was so so so basic. There were no aesthetics, no flowers, no fruits.. lighting was dim, furniture seems old , room was not vacuumed. I felt super disappointed and regretted terribly not looking for an alternative. There were so many things not right. no smart tv, but room controls were smart like how would someone not techie like elders know , the controls were embedded in a TV ? Not sure..basic smart tv should be there these days for some entertainment. Breakfast was alright, basic items. Not a great variety. Fruits had 3-4 varieties only (p.s - fruits are really yummy in Thailand, mangoes are usually served) There was a lot of noise coming in from some bikes n cars in the night even though its located inside. For sensitive sleepers, it may not be very apt. Rooms were not greatly maintained, very basic housekeeping, no vaccum or mopping unless requested for. Handtowels were not replenished. Water in one of the rooms was not draining out. Toiletries were so basic, ended up using my own. Had to flush thrice minimum for the toilet to be clean. Room doors wouldn’t shut properly, it was scary the first day. The restaurant Punjab Grill was just okay, we had asked for chapati instead of naan or tandoori roti as it might be hard for elderly, but the staff refused without even checking with the kitchen. I am unsure why it is Michelin guide restaurant as the food was super basic and heavy ( like loaded with masala) What tipped me off the most was, 16$ phone bill for a 5 mins local phone call to a spa for booking. The detailed bill said 60 baht for call and 360 Baht for surcharge + tax. I can understand if it’s an international call, but charges for a local call is outrageous. There is no transparency on the charges, not mentioned anywhere near the phone / bedside. The staff was clueless on how its computed. What was okay is the friendly staff, but Thailand is a place where people smile and are warm all the time, so no credits to the hotel here. Highly disappointing stay for the amount i paid for 4 nights (1600$++) , would have gotten a beautiful hotel for that amount. I would suggest for one to check thoroughly and choose these suites, its old furniture, rooms, pillows are hard.. there is nothing great as such. Trust me, there are lovely hotels in Thailand with good amenities , hospitality, decor, ambience and services! I wanted to give my parents and beautiful Thailand experience and usually stay matters, this was contrastingly opposite to what i...

Peaceful Stay in a Chaotic Neighborhood

I was quite skeptical about staying at a hotel based in a rowdy neighborhood of Sukhumvit district, fearing the noise and overwhelming tourist crowd I have to endure. But this place was quite a surprise, nestled in a quieter bubble and even surrounded by a sweet patch of greenery. Couldnt have asked for anything more. And given the money I paid for the stay this place is easily the best value for money option (if you are looking for limited luxury) in this part of town!

LOCATION: Located in the heart of the Sukhumvit area (near the rowdy Soi 11) and close to multiple Metro/BTS train stations.

DINE + DRINK: The signature Lobby level PUNJAB Grill is a fine dining Indian restaurant and quite popular with locals and visitors. This place also serves the breakfast

ROOM: I stayed in Room 1005, which was a JUNIOR SUITE, so this review is based on that; VIEW: Sweet view of the high-rise buildings nearby and Bangkok’s signature skyline; SIZE: The suite has a HUGE living room with a couch and TV and an equally huge Bedroom that comes attached with a big Closet area. A great option for a Long term/Extended stay AIR-CON: Perfectly functioning cooler that helped in setting the perfect room temperature; BED: Comfortable bed that played the expected part of putting me to sleep; BATHROOM: Stand-in shower; TOILETRIES: Good spa-quality toiletries by Radisson brand

FACILITIES: A decent Gym with a basic range of weights and Cardio machines, fit for a good workout. The outdoor Swimming pool is a great option for an aqua workout or a chilled-out lounging

SERVICE: Friendly staff that took care of all our needs with a smile and made us feel pampered and well taken care of. Special Shout out to the FRONT OFFICE folks who enhanced my stay and also allowed me to do a super early check-in without making any kind of fuss, or charging me!

HOW WIRED YOU WILL BE: Free high-speed Wi-Fi that works well all over the property. Big Plasma TV screen dishing out a wide variety of channels spanning sports, news, music, movies, and entertainment in...

Very nice hotel to stay in Bangkok. It was really a wonderful experience. We booked a junior suite room (room no 319) which included free WiFi and here there are a lot of paid things are kept like Cocoa chocolate, pistachio, pringles chips, peanuts, mineral water, juice, etc which you can buy. Outside view was not good as you can see in given pictures. Television here have Dish channels, malls and transportation in Bangkok, things to do in Thailand and also room controls. You can turn on or turn of lights from TV and also through master control you can turn on Make up room, Dnd, SOS control. The room was quite luxurious, spacious, beautiful and many more. The washroom were clean and had a bathtub too. In this hotel Indian restaurant Punjab Grill is there and both veg and non veg food is available here. Also Swimming pool and massage facilities are present with huge options. Service is very good. Whenever you ask person to clean up the room they happily clean and also they give polite response to you. Hotel is located quite inside near a residential place. It is located at Sukhumvit area of Bangkok. There are two Departmental store seven eleven is veryyyyy close to this hotel at 2 minutes walk. Also some Indian restaurants like Chopati and many more restaurants are very close. My overall experience with this hotel was wonderful. Will look for next stay during next Thailand trip. Fully Recommended 👍 must stay...
